Summer Retreat, what a treat!

I’m still buzzing from our FIRST retreat couple weeks ago. It was such a wonderful time and I’m so honored to have the privilege to create such a special weekend for 7 moms. As everyone arrived and got settled, you could feel the positive energy and excitement.

We started off Friday night with some get-to-know-you activities, sat down for a (kid-free) delicious dinner + wonderful conversations and ended the night with some restorative yoga.

Saturday was a mix of some planned activities and free time.

Sophia Turner, a sexual therapist, guided us with self reflection exercises and dialog around what sexual wellness means to each of us individually after becoming mothers. Then we welcomed Marcia Brenner for some pelvic floor Pilates. It felt so good to move our bodies in a way that was also serving us.


During free time, we had an on-site massage therapist give massages and put everyone in a very relaxed state. Some other free-time activities included going to get nails done, taking walks around the neighborhood, taking a bath, taking a nap and we all came back together for a porch happy hour before dinner.

We ended the day around a bonfire with some great conversation and laughs.

Before we knew it, it was time to leave the house and go back to the “real world”. Everyone left feeling recharged, restored, a little lighter and with a new mom friend. I couldn’t have asked for a better first retreat.
